Understanding B2B Trade in Furniture Export
B2B (business-to-business) trade in the furniture industry involves transactions between manufacturers, wholesalers, and retailers. Unlike B2C (business-to-consumer) sales, B2B trade focuses on larger quantities of goods, which can lead to more favorable pricing and terms. With globalization, many businesses are leveraging overseas suppliers to access a broader range of products at competitive prices.

Trends Influencing Furniture Exports
Several trends are shaping the furniture export landscape today:
Sustainability
With increasing awareness of environmental issues, consumers are gravitating towards sustainably produced furniture. Suppliers who invest in green manufacturing processes are likely to see higher demand.
Customization
Personalized furniture solutions are on the rise. Businesses that offer customizable options can attract more clients and differentiate themselves from competitors.
